Fill in the blanks with the appropriate modal auxiliary:
Please don't tell anybody what I said
Don't worry I ___________.
a) Shouldn't
b) can't
c) won't
d) must

Hint: A modal auxiliary is a verb that is used with another verb. Examples of such words are: must, can, should, shall, will, etc. In the given sentence we have to use a modal auxiliary which is in the negative. The given sentence implies that I will not tell anybody what you have told me.

Complete answer:
Option a is wrong because I shouldn't imply that out of moral reasons, I should not tell what you told me which is not exactly the meaning which is being tried to be portrayed here.
Option b is wrong because I can't tell anybody means I want to tell but I cannot because of certain obligations and reasons.
Option c is the correct answer because Don't worry I won't tell anybody what you said implies that I am not going to say it because it is out of my own will that I won't say it.
Option d is wrong because like shouldn't mustn't also means that I can't tell others because I am being forced to not tell anybody.

Note:
 Modal auxiliaries usually portray the mood of a sentence. Therefore, it is important that you use logic while deciphering the meaning of the sentences. Such words do not usually have rules so you have to understand the meaning of the given options. Use it in the sentence and see if it is correct.
